The Renniks Banknote Album is a padded, leather-look album in red, with a gold-stamped logo and four brass posts holding it together. It comes with six clear three-pocket pages and matching backing sheets — room for eighteen notes — and it is made in Australia, measuring 240 by 280mm. The pages are Copy Safe PVC, and when the collection outgrows the album, brass extension screws let you add more rather than start again.
